Indoor cannabis seeds are specifically bred to thrive in controlled environments. Unlike outdoor cannabis seeds that adapt to natural conditions—sunlight, rain, and soil—indoor seeds are cultivated under artificial lighting and seed weed regulated humidity levels. This controlled environment can lead to increased yields and potency.
When it comes to cannabis cultivation, genetic makeup is paramount. Indoor strains often possess traits that allow them to flourish in limited space while maximizing yield. These traits may include shorter growth patterns and denser flower formations compared to their outdoor counterparts.

High-yield indoor cannabis seeds are genetically designed for optimal growth in controlled environments, leading to denser flowers and higher overall yields compared to outdoor strains.
While it's possible to grow outdoor seeds indoors, they may not perform optimally due to differences in environmental adaptations—indoor strains usually fare better in artificial settings.
Yields vary based on strain selection and growing conditions but can range from several ounces per plant up to multiple pounds per harvest with optimal care.
Yes! During vegetative stages focus on nitrogen-heavy nutrients; switch to phosphorus-rich nutrients during flowering for best results.
Maintain proper air circulation around your plants using fans and ensure humidity doesn’t exceed recommended levels—this helps mitigate mold risks significantly.
